Publisher's Summary

Team Six and I have finally found our ticket into Hell. But the journey to cashing it will be anything but easy, and every decision along the way will come with a sacrifice . . . sacrifices we might not be willing to make.

Darius's creepy brother, Claude, is determined to push us out of his city as soon as possible. And, oh man, are we ready to leave. But, unfortunately for us, hitching a ride to hell will have to wait.

On top of dealing with the fang twins' turbulent relationship (and, wow, is that putting it lightly), I have to navigate Declan and Atlas's suddenly chilly demeanor towards me. Something happened that night in the hotel suite that changed things between us all, but nobody will talk to me about it.

And something changed in me too, something that I don't quite know how to deal with. A strange power is starting to build, and I have to find a way to harness and accept it before it destroys me and everyone I care about. Unfortunately, that means coming to terms with the increasingly real possibility that everything The Guild—and my family—has told me is a lie.

The monsters are coming for me, that much is clear—but it just so happens that I may very well be a monster myself.
